Un peintre de paysage au XVIIIe siècle
Georges Wildenstein
This catalogue presents 260 works of the Parisian painter and engraver Louis-Gabriel Moreau, or Moreau l’Aîné (1740–1806). The artist, who specialized in landscapes and views of the surroundings of Paris, including Neuilly, Saint-Cloud, and Vincennes, was very much sought-after by 18th-century amateurs
